**Working at Fanshawe College**Note**: This is a full-time Administrative position (37.5 hours per week). On occasion, evening and weekend work may be required.- The Conduct Coordinator is responsible for the development of on-going awareness and learning opportunities within the College Community about the Student Code of Conduct policy “Code” and Sexual Violence and Sexual Assault policy through communication strategies, training, leading discussions on student behaviour, monitoring trends, linking with other like policies and developing reporting strategies.**Qualifications**

**Qualifications**
- Post-secondary 3-year diploma/degree in Criminal Justice, Human Rights and Social Justice, Human Resources
- Minimum 7 years’ relevant experience, preferably in a post-secondary institution
- An equivalent combination of education and/or experience may be considered; preference will be given to applicants meeting the education requirements
- Awareness of Violence risk and Threat assessment
- Training in Freedom of Information and Protection of Privacy Act
- Training in Mental Health First Aid or equivalent
- Demonstrated ability to work collaboratively and inclusively
- Demonstrated knowledge of victim/survivor centered trauma-informed approaches
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ills
